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that has been used in insulation and fire-retardant materials. When the fibers are inhaled, they can irritate the lungs, causing inflammation and fibrosis, which can damage the lung tissue over time. The signs of mesothelioma may take years to manifest, making it difficult for doctors to identify.

The symptoms of mesothelioma could manifest as chest pain that can range from dull to sharp or as a feeling of pressure on the chest. It can also cause fluid retention in the lining around the heart known as pericardial effusion. Patients with mesothelioma can also experience a persistent cough and a reduced breathing.

A reputable Houston mesothelioma lawyer will offer free consultation. They will be able to answer your questions regarding the asbestos litigation process and if they are the right lawyer for you. They should be able to provide you with details about how they are compensated.

Lawyers are paid for their time as well as the time of their assistants. This includes attending court hearings, drafting and researching documents, defending and taking a deposition in preparation for an appeal and presenting evidence at a trial. In some cases, attorneys receive a fee per hour. In the majority of mesothelioma cases however, lawyers are paid on the basis of a contingent fee.

Asbestos-related victims must seek medical attention as soon as they become aware of the symptoms and ensure that their doctors note all their symptoms and history. Talk to your doctor in case you're not sure how to report your symptoms. It is also recommended to get copies of all the documents from any medical treatment you receive as well as any other pertinent documentation, such as the employment records. These documents can be used to help your lawyer establish that you were exposed to asbestos.
